Description

Combining elegance with cutting-edge performance, the Alvarez Masterworks Series MG60CE is a Grand Auditorium acoustic-electric guitar that stands as a testament to both craftsmanship and innovation. This guitar is a harmonious blend of traditional design and modern features, making it a prized possession for any musician seeking premium quality without breaking the bank.

The heart of the MG60CE lies in its solid AAA Sitka spruce top and solid African mahogany back and sides, delivering a full-bodied tone that is both bright and responsive. This pairing offers a rich tonal palette that matures beautifully over time. Whether you're strumming forcefully or picking intricate melodies, this guitar provides a versatile sound that adapts to various playing styles.

Equipped with the renowned LR Baggs HiFi pickup system, the MG60CE ensures your sound remains authentic whether unplugged or amplified. This system, celebrated for its balance and feedback resistance, captures the guitar’s natural acoustics with remarkable clarity.

The craftsmanship extends to the playability, with a mahogany neck and Indian rosewood fingerboard that offer a comfortable playing experience. The hybrid soft “V” to “C” neck profile provides the perfect grip for diverse chord shapes and expressive solos.

From its bone nut and saddle to the vintage-style tuners, every component of the MG60CE has been carefully chosen to enhance both aesthetics and function. The elegant cutaway design not only adds to its visual appeal but also grants easy access to higher frets, making it a perfect companion for both studio sessions and live performances.

Key Features:

  • Grand Auditorium body shape for versatility and comfort
  • Solid AAA Sitka spruce top with solid African mahogany back and sides
  • Mahogany neck with a hybrid soft “V” to “C” profile
  • Indian rosewood fingerboard and bridge
  • Bone nut and saddle with ebony bridge pins
  • Onboard LR Baggs HiFi pickup system for natural sound amplification
  • Vintage-style tuners with a precision 20:1 ratio

Product specs

String Type Steel
Number of Strings 6
Left-/Right-handed Right-handed
Body Shape Grand Auditorium
Back & Sides Wood African Mahogany
Top Wood Solid AAA Sitka Spruce
Top Finish Gloss
Body Bracing FS6 Forward Shifted
Binding Celluloid
Neck Wood Mahogany
Neck Shape Soft V to a C shape
Radius 14.96"
Fingerboard Material Indian Rosewood
Fingerboard Inlay Abaline and Mother of Pearl
Number of Frets 21, Nickel Silver
Scale Length 25.5"
Nut Width 1.75"
Nut/Saddle Material Bone/Bone
Bridge Material Indian Rosewood
Tuning Machines Alvarez, 20:1
Electronics LR Baggs HiFi preamp, Bridge Plate transducer
Strings D'Addario XTAPB1253, .012-.053
Case/Gig Bag Softshell Case

FAQs

What type of wood is used in the Alvarez Masterworks Series MG60CE?

The Alvarez Masterworks Series MG60CE features a solid AAA Sitka spruce top and solid African mahogany back and sides, offering a rich and resonant sound.

What is the neck profile of the Alvarez MG60CE?

The neck of the Alvarez MG60CE transitions from a soft V to a C shape, providing comfortable playability for various hand sizes and playing styles.

Does the Alvarez MG60CE come with built-in electronics?

Yes, the Alvarez MG60CE is equipped with an LR Baggs HiFi preamp and a bridge plate transducer for excellent acoustic-electric performance.

Is the Alvarez MG60CE suitable for fingerstyle playing?

With its Grand Auditorium body shape and solid wood construction, the MG60CE offers a balanced tone and responsiveness that is well-suited for fingerstyle techniques.

What kind of strings does the Alvarez MG60CE come with?

The Alvarez MG60CE is strung with D'Addario XTAPB1253 strings, which are phosphor bronze, light gauge, providing a clear and articulate sound.
